@Ahmet murat 18mm is the size strap you need. They're tricky to get in, so make sure you have a little watch tool to push the arm/bar into the holes. First time I did it was incredibly stressful without the tool. Some straps come with the tool for free. Without the tool, I finally resorted to using the serrated edge on a steak knife. The serration was about the right size to hold the bar in it's grip and went all the way down to the tip of the knife, so the point of the blade was thin enough to poke in there and force the bar back to click into the hole and then push down harder to force it all the way into the hole. You'll see what I mean when you start to do it. You have to get one arm in one hole and then push down REALLY hard to get the other side down to the other hole because nato straps are a little thick. There is no problem once the band is properly seated, though. It does not break the case or pop out if the bars are securely in the holes. I've swapped bands on 2 watches and really abused them the first time I was trying to get it in without the tool. Once you think you have the arms properly seated, make sure to give the band a firm wiggle and tug on both sides before you start wearing it. You don't want it to pop off while you're on the street because the arms weren't firmly snug in their holes. When you tug on the strap to test it, make sure your put the watch inside a paper bag or something because if it turns out that the arms are not secured in their holes fully, the arm will sometimes come flying out and they are easy to lose in your carpet or even a hardwood floor. You can also set the vibrating alarm and hourly chime from the main timekeeping screen just by pressing and holding the bottom right button for two seconds. Neat little shortcut so you don't have to enter the alarm settings just to mute the watch.
